ARCELI 16 Bit 16 Byte 4 Channel I2C IIC Analog-Digital ADC PGA Converter with Programmable Gain Amplifier High Precision ADC Converter Development Board for Arduino Raspberry Pi

Description: For microcontrollers without analog-to-digital converters or if you want an ADC with higher accuracy, it provides 16-bit accuracy with 3300 samples/second over I2C. The chip can be configured as 4 single-ended input channels or two differential channels. As a nice bonus, it even includes a programmable gain amplifier (up to x16) that helps amplify smaller single/differential signals across the entire range. The chip is quite small, so it comes on a breakout board with ferrites to keep AVDD and AGND quiet. The interface is via I2C. Simply connect GND to ground, VDD to your logic power supply and SCL/SDA to the I2C port of your microcontroller, and run the sample code to start reading data. Parameters: ADC bit rate: 16 bit Interface type: I2C Channels: 4 channel AN0 AN1 AN2 AN3 Input voltage: 2.0 V - 5.5 V. Channel input voltage: 0-VDD Continuous mode: only 150μA. Single shot mode: automatic shutdown. Programmable data rate: 8sps-860sps. Input range programmed control, 7 types input areas: -0.256 V ~ + 0.256 V, -0.512 V ~ + 0.512 V, -1.024 V ~ + 1.024 V, 2.048 V ~ + 2.048 V, -4.096 V ~ + 4.096 V, -6.14 V. 4 V ~ + 6.144 V I2C 7- bit addresses between 0x48-0x4B.
